MEYERS, Bankruptcy Judge:
I
This case presents the issue of whether the Debtor's payments to two subcontractors constitute voidable preferences where in exchange, the subcontractors released their unsecured claims against the Debtor as well as their claims against a surety company. The Bankruptcy Court found that the Debtor's payments were exceptions under § 547(c)(1) of the Bankruptcy Code ("Code") and therefore were not voidable. We AFFIRM.
